Incubation in a culture medium with and without TSH of 16 day-old foetal thyroid glands induces hypertrophy of the Golgi apparatus which may be correlated with a considerable increase in the number of secretory vesicles. A stereological study performed during the first 6 hr of incubation showed that: vesicle secretion was biphasic; vesicle secretion was heterogeneous with two different populations of vesicles; When TSH (20 mU and 80 mU) was added to the medium, the volume density of the follicular lumina increased; at least during the first 6 hr TSH seemed to be necessary to the formation of follicular lumina.
